NEW DELHI: The NBCC (India) Limited, under the Ministry of Urban Development, signed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the All India Institute of Medical Sciences (AIIMS), for redevelopment of residential quarters at West Ansari Nagar campus and Ayur Vigyan Nagar campus at a total cost of Rs. 4,698 crore.

The MoU was signed in the presence of Union Minister of Urban Development Venkaiah Naidu and Union Minister for Health and Family Welfare J P Nadda.

Salient features of MoU between AIIMS & NBCC

· Tripling of the existing housing units from 1,444 to 3,928 units
· Self-revenue generating model.
· Sustainability and Smart City features like rain water harvesting, waste water recycling, use of solar energy, and smart electricity metering, intelligent building management system, etc
· Project to be completed in five years in phased manner.
· NBCC will be responsible for further maintenance of assets for a period of 30 years.
